There are static, dynamic and responsive website design.

Static website design
A "static" site is a resource consisting of unchangeable HTML pages. Another name for it is "static". As a rule, such resources have a fixed theme, the width of which is fixed, and a small number list building for mlm of pages. To display such a site in the center of the screen, 1000 pixels are enough. Content alignment will always be strictly centered.

In addition, updating a static Internet resource is only possible for experienced web development specialists. There is no admin panel in such sites, so changes can only be made through the source code.

Static design has the following advantages :

It takes little time and effort to develop.

The load on the hosting of such sites is small.

There is no risk of overlapping images, videos, banners or their displacement when displayed on screens with different resolutions.

It has the following design and disadvantages :

Displaying static resources on mobile devices is only possible with a horizontal scroll bar.

On widescreens, static design looks rather mediocre and cannot be made effective.

Currently, the number of static sites has decreased, dynamic ones are being developed more and more often, which was facilitated by the emergence and development of CMS.

"Rubber" website design. The distinctive feature is that the width of columns is specified in percent, not in pixels. Therefore, no matter what the monitor resolution is, the "rubber" design is displayed across its entire width.

Creating such a design, especially if you use block layout, is more difficult than a fixed one. But there is an obvious advantage - there will be no empty fields on the page.

It is worth noting that the “rubber” design was first widely used in RuNet, while in Western countries, for a long time, only static sites were created.

Simple "rubber" design has some limitations and disadvantages. Screen sizes of modern devices have a large range, and the implementation of "rubber" design in such a way that on devices with any screen resolution the pages do not "move apart", so that images and videos are displayed strictly within the boundaries of the blocks, is almost impossible.
